Hello All.
I am trying to model a 2D channel (a rectangular domain) with subdomain (circle domain) and solid body using overset mesh in Ansys fluent. The Model was running when I used finer mesh for domain and courser mesh for subdomain using Ansys Meshing software. However, I got an error message when I used courser mesh for the domain and finer mesh for the subdomain. I tried to use Ansys ICEM for meshing using o-grid method for the subdomain. That method was not working as well. I got different errors. This is one of the error messages: “Build grid: Aborted due to critical error.” I attached one of the models which is meshed with ANSYS meshing and it modeled with fluent with this question.

I think it has to do with the size difference between meshed at the interface.
The smaller domain has much bigger mesh at the boundary where it meets the other domain. At the boundary you should try to match the cell size as much as possible to keep it acurate.
